Common law in the United States dates again to the arrival of the colonists, who brought with them the system of law with which they were most acquainted. Following the American Revolution, the newly formed states adopted their own forms of common law, separate from the federal law.

The sociology of law examines the interaction of law with society and overlaps with jurisprudence, philosophy of law, social concept and more specialised topics such as criminology. It is a transdisciplinary and multidisciplinary research targeted on the theorisation and empirical research of authorized practices and experiences as social phenomena. The establishments of social construction, social norms, dispute processing and authorized culture are key areas for inquiry on this knowledge subject. In the United States, the field is often called law and society studies; in Europe, it is more often referred to as socio-legal research.

Inside the Boone County Courthouse in Boone County, ArkansasCriminal law includes the prosecution by the state of wrongful acts which are considered to be so serious that they’re a breach of the sovereign’s peace . The majority of the crimes dedicated within the United States are prosecuted and punished on the state level.
